Kobo 4.4 SD card workaround:
Saw this problem after updating 4.3 > 4.4.
Try giving your SD card a disk name, the books on your card should be visible again. (so it's not the default -blank-, 'no name' or 'untitled')

You can basically follow these steps (substitute ‘flash drive’ for ‘micro SD card’ – and be sure to eject safely!
